Petit Family Foundation 5K Road Race
The Petit Family Foundation 5K Road Race is an annual fundraising event that began in early 2008. The event supports the Petit Family Foundation and its grantmaking; the foundation has awarded more than $9 million in grants to programs and projects across Connecticut and beyond.
Distances
- 3.1 miles (5K) point to point course
- 1.3 miles Fitness Walk
The 5K is a USATF certified course (No. CT08008JHP) and is described as completely flat. The course uses computerized timing and scoring, with timing and results managed by The Last Mile Racing. Clocks are located at the 1 mile and 2 mile markers and mile splits are provided at miles 1, 2, and 3.
Event features include a free kids fun run for ages 8 and under and a separate starting position for fitness walkers behind the 5K runners. Entry for either the 5K race or the fitness run is listed at $30 per person. Online registration is available and closes July 10, 2026; a printable PDF registration form is also provided for mail in registrations.
The event is staged at Plainville High School in Plainville, Connecticut, and all proceeds benefit the Petit Family Foundation, which continues the foundation's community work and grant programs.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
